Nomination Draft:Arcadia School for Speedy deletion

Hey @Spiderone, hope you are doing well. I am here to learn from your experience, and I am totally of the opinon that I would have done some mistake. If you could guide me regarding this I would be very grateful to you. You nominated a draft, which was not submitted, nor it was finalized in any aspect for the speedy deletion, as much as I know, drafts are drafts and can be submitted whenever they are finalized, after which it is decided if they are approved or not.

I did read the Speedy deletion criteria, and for what I have understood, may be I am wrong, but it is applied on pages that are in live space.

I created the draft in the public space so that if there is any other editor who want's to work on the subject could improve... I did submit a draft before and it was rejected, and I wanted to be extra careful with the Arcadia School's draft. I was also thinking of getting help from teahouse as well. I do know that the draft had promotional language, all I did there was gathered the information from different sources and structured them. I didn't even cite any of the sources.

Please guide me in this regard, and tell me how can I do better, and also let me know if the draft can be retrive, so I can work on it. I promise you I won't submit it till it is in accordance to the Wikipedia policies.

Thank you.

P.S. Hopefully, I haven't offended you in any way, if I have, many apologies in advance. Annika59 (talk) 20:44, 19 April 2024 (UTC)

Annika59 WP:ADMASQ is clear and says Blatant examples of advertising masquerading as encyclopedia articles can be tagged for speedy deletion with... The same applies to pages in userspace, the draft namespace, or any other namespace. Draft space is not immune from deletion for promotional text. Nevertheless, if you want it restored, you can appeal the deletion at User talk:Justlettersandnumbers or WP:DRV. Spiderone(Talk to Spider) 20:56, 19 April 2024 (UTC)

WikiCup 2024 May newsletter

The second round of the 2024 WikiCup ended on 28 April. This round was particularly competitive: each of the 32 contestants who advanced to Round 3 scored at least 141 points. This is the highest number of points required to advance to Round 3 since 2014.

The following scorers in Round 2 all scored more than 500 points:

The full scores for Round 2 can be seen here. So far this year, competitors have gotten 18 featured articles, 22 featured lists, and 186 good articles, 76 in the news credits and at least 200 did you know credits. They have conducted 165 featured article reviews, as well as 399 good article reviews and peer reviews, and have added 21 articles to featured topics and good topics.

Remember that any content promoted after 28 April but before the start of Round 3 can be claimed during Round 3, which starts on 1 May at 00:00 (UTC).
